- •0.Введение
- •1 1.Описание предметной области
- •1.2. Прототип предметной области
- •Диаграмма сущность-связь
- •Определение связей:
- •3.4 Определение типов сущностей:
- •3.5 Диаграмма «сущность связь» на уровне сущностей
- •4.3 Модель данных, основанная на ключах
- •4. Реляционная модель
- •4.2 Нормализация:
- •4.12 Диаграмма реляционной модели
- •4.13 Генерация ddl
- •5.4 Загрузка тестовых данных
Министерство сельского хозяйства Российской Федерации
Департамент научно-технологической политики и образования Федеральное государственное бюджетное образовательное учреждение высшего образования
"Красноярский государственный аграрный университет"
Институт менеджмента и информатики Кафедра "Информационные
технологии и математическое обеспечение информационных систем"
Теория экономических информационных систем
КОНТРОЛЬНАЯ РАБОТА
38.03.05 Бизнес-информатика
CASE-технологии в моделировании данных информационной системы театров
02.У72 ПЗ
Выполнил студ. гр. |
БИ-25 |
|
|
К. А. Ельцов |
|
группа |
|
подпись |
|
Принял |
доцент |
|
|
И. В. Миндалёв |
|
должность, учёная степень |
|
подпись |
|
Красноярск 2016
Содержание
0.Введение 3
1 1.ОПИСАНИЕ ПРЕДМЕТНОЙ ОБЛАСТИ 4
1.2. Прототип предметной области 5
3. ДИАГРАММА СУЩНОСТЬ-СВЯЗЬ 6
3.3 Определение связей: 6
3.4 Определение типов сущностей: 6
3.5 Диаграмма «сущность связь» на уровне сущностей 7
4.3 Модель данных, основанная на ключах 8
4. РЕЛЯЦИОННАЯ МОДЕЛЬ 9
4.2 Нормализация: 9
4.12 Диаграмма реляционной модели 10
4.13 Генерация DDL 10
5.4 Загрузка тестовых данных 17
Вывод 23
СПИСОК ИСПОЛЬЗУЕМОЙ ЛИТЕРАТУРЫ 24
|
|
|
|
|
38.03.05 ПЗ |
|
|
|
|
|
|
||
|
|
|
|
|
|
|
|
|
|
|
|||
Изм. |
Лист |
№ докум. |
Подп. |
Дата |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Разработал |
Ельцов |
|
|
CASE-технологии в |
|
|
Лит. |
Лист |
Листов |
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
||
Проверил |
Миндалёв |
|
|
|
|
|
|
2 |
24 |
|
|||
|
|
моделировании данных |
|
|
|
|
|
||||||
|
|
|
|
|
|
|
|
|
|
|
|
||
|
|
|
|
|
|
Красноярский ГАУ, |
|
||||||
|
|
|
|
|
информационной системы |
|
|
||||||
Н. контроль |
|
|
|
|
|
||||||||
|
|
|
филармонии |
|
|
38.03.05, БИ25 |
|
||||||
|
|
|
|
|
|
|
|
||||||
|
|
|
|
|
|
|
|
||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
0.Введение
«Шансон — это театр одного актера».
Сергей Трофимов
Название проекта: “CASE-технологии в моделировании данных информационной системы филармонии”
Цель проекта: создание реляционной модели данных информационной системы филармонии.
Основание проекта: создание реляционной модели, включающей детальное представление структуры данных: представляет данные в третьей нормальной форме и включает все сущности, атрибуты и связи.
Используемые программные средства: CASE-средства Oracle SQL
DeveloperDataModeler, Oracle SQL Developer, СУБД Oracle 11gXE
|
|
|
|
|
|
Лист |
|
|
|
|
|
|
38.03.05 ПЗ |
|
|
|
|
|
|
|
3 |
|
|
Изм. |
Лист |
№ докум. |
Подпись |
Дата |
|
|
|
|
|
|
|
|
|
|
|
1 1.Описание предметной области
1. Наш
70. Театр
Работников театра можно подразделить на актёров, музыкантов, постановщиков и служащих.
Каждая из перечисленных категорий имеет уникальные характеристики и может подразделяться (например, постановщики) на более мелкие категории. Театр возглавляет директор, в функции которого входят контроль за постановками спектаклей, утверждение репертуара, принятие на работу новых служащих, приглашение актёров и постановщиков.
Актёры, музыканты и постановщики, работающие в театре, могут уезжать на гастроли.
Актёры театра могут иметь звания заслуженных и народных артистов, могут быть лауреатами конкурсов. Также актёрами театра могут быть и студенты театральных училищ.
Каждый актёр имеет свои вокальные и внешние данные (пол, возраст, голос, рост), которые могут подходить для каких-то ролей, а для каких-то нет.
Для постановки любого спектакля необходимо подобрать актёров на роли и дублёров на каждую главную роль. Естественно, что один и тот же актёр не может играть более одной роли в спектакле, но может играть несколько ролей в различных спектаклях. У спектакля также имеется режиссёр-постановщик, художник-постановщик, дирижёр-постановщик, автор.
Спектакли можно подразделить по жанрам: музыкальная комедия, трагедия, оперетта. С другой стороны, спектакли можно подразделить на детские, молодежные. В репертуаре театра указывается, какие спектакли, в какие дни, и в какое время будут проходить, а также даты премьер. В кассах театра можно заранее приобрести билеты или абонемент на любые спектакли. Абонемент обычно включает в себя билеты на спектакли либо конкретного автора, либо конкретного жанра. Цена билетов зависит от места, и спектакля. На премьеры билете дороже. Администрацией театра фиксируется количество проданных билетов на каждый спектакль.
|
|
|
|
|
|
Лист |
|
|
|
|
|
|
38.03.05 ПЗ |
|
|
|
|
|
|
|
4 |
|
|
Изм. |
Лист |
№ докум. |
Подпись |
Дата |
|
|
|
|
|
|
|
|
|
|
|
